I think the coverage is 500,000, but can't say for sure.  We also have an umbrella policy, so we pretty much take the minimum required by the marina since I have ample coverage on the umbrella. I also found out something interesting. On the renewal they had a big note that said "Congratulations, your policy qualifies for vanishing deductibles" or something like that.  So what they did is simply lower our deductible automatically to $250, which also contributed to a higher premium.  As I understand it, this is their way of making you feel like you earned something for being a loyal customer and at the same time trying to get you to pay a bit more.  I changed the deductible back to $500 and that dropped it $40, so they are sending me a new renewal.  Don't underestimate what companies do to earn a few extra bucks, it's all their marketing spin.  At this point, to try to save another $50 or $75 is not worth the time (which they probably bet on as well, heck if they can afford to own a boat they won't bother for $50.  They probably did an analysis on this as well.  I feel like a mouse in a lab. :)
